Output f0b21682f30d9f245e702f119a8fac4fa5a0a51365a8e3c17175b1cc65dbafaf:8

value
17956391
script pubkey
OP_0 OP_PUSHBYTES_20 abd0f35e8328b2ca266885b52cdba878b9b6316a
address
bc1q40g0xh5r9zev5fngsk6jekag0zumvvt2ymcj47
transaction
f0b21682f30d9f245e702f119a8fac4fa5a0a51365a8e3c17175b1cc65dbafaf
spent
true